Description

Maxim Integrated MAX2605EUT+T VCO Surface-Mount Frequency Synthesizer

The MAX2605EUT+T from Maxim Integrated is a high-performance, compact, integrated voltage-controlled oscillator (VCO) designed to deliver exceptional frequency synthesis capabilities in a surface-mount package. This versatile component is an ideal choice for applications requiring precise frequency generation and modulation, such as in wireless communication systems, portable equipment, and phase-locked loops (PLLs).

With its wide frequency range of 45MHz to 650MHz, the MAX2605EUT+T provides designers with the flexibility to cover various frequency bands within a single design. This makes it an excellent option for multi-band devices and systems that need to operate across different communication standards.

One of the key features of the MAX2605EUT+T is its high integration level, which includes an on-chip varactor and feedback capacitors. This minimizes the need for external components, thereby simplifying circuit design and reducing the overall footprint of the end product. The device is offered in a small 6-pin SOT23 package, which is highly advantageous for space-constrained applications.

The MAX2605EUT+T is engineered to provide low-phase noise performance, which is critical for maintaining signal integrity and achieving high data rates in communication systems. This low-phase noise characteristic ensures that the VCO can be used in sensitive RF applications without degrading the signal quality.

Moreover, the device features a wide tuning voltage range of 0.4V to 2.5V, which allows for a broad frequency tuning range. It also has a low supply voltage operation from 2.7V to 5.5V, making it compatible with a variety of power supply options and ensuring easy integration into different system architectures.

Maxim Integrated's commitment to quality and reliability is evident in the MAX2605EUT+T, which is designed to meet the stringent requirements of the industrial temperature range from -40°C to +85°C. This robust temperature performance makes the VCO suitable for deployment in harsh environments.
